Common 019bf256-b037-4d81-af0c-6595c2d180af-5.exe Errors on Windows
Dealing with 019bf256-b037-4d81-af0c-6595c2d180af-5.exe errors can often be perplexing, given the variety of issues that might cause them. They can range from a mere software glitch to a more serious malware intrusion. Here, we've compiled a list of the most common errors associated with 019bf256-b037-4d81-af0c-6595c2d180af-5.exe to help you navigate and possibly fix these issues.
- Runtime Errors: These errors occur during the runtime of an .exe file. These can be due to software bugs, memory problems, or hardware issues.
- Error 0xc0000005: This error message is shown when there is an access violation issue, commonly due to memory problems, malware infection, or outdated drivers.
- Application Not Found: This message occurs when the system can't find the necessary application. Possible reasons could be the application being deleted, moved, or an inaccurately specified file path.
- 019bf256-b037-4d81-af0c-6595c2d180af-5.exe has Stopped Working: This error message shows up when the executable file is unable to function properly. This could be due to a variety of reasons such as software bugs, conflicts with other programs, or system resource issues.
- Insufficient System Resources Exist to Complete the Requested Service: This warning is displayed when there are not enough system resources available to execute the service required. This can happen when there is an overconsumption of system memory or high CPU demand.
